    Compact RR Spreader Bars

    I was looking for a packable solution for my spreader bars, especially when bikepacking so they can fit in my bike pannier.
    With a few parts from Quest Outfitters I put together a set of compact spreader bars. All three foot end bar pieces nest snugly into the larger head end pieces.

    The bars are just as solid and secure as the stock bars.....I used them for 2 nights already.

    Very nice. What parts did you order exactly?
    Hi. This is what I ordered from Quest Outfitters:

    2- 26"/.742" poles
    2- end tips
    3- inserts

    2- 26"/.625" poles
    2- end tips
    2- inserts

    I used a chop saw to cut the poles to length and used JB Weld for the inserts.

    Edit: I actually ended up using the end tips from the stock spreader bars. The Quest end tips came with thicker pins.

    Are the Quest parts and the stock warbonnet poles the same size?? Would it be possible to recycle the tips and some of the poles from the original set?
    The end tips are, if you JB Weld them. But the poles and inserts are not....they're very close, but not close enough to be compatible to have a nice snug fit.
